Pontas do Internet Explorer 7 para Webmasters

Janeiro 31, 2007

Por: Andrea Butterworth de BraveNet.com

Neste Andrea discute a liberação de Microsoft do Internet Explorer 7, e faz exame de um olhar em alguns dos reparos, características novas, as well as algumas pontas em transitioning seu Web site para trabalhar como pretendido em IE6 e em IE7.

Internet Explorer 7 - que é o negócio?

Como a maioria de você saiba provavelmente que… IE7 estêve liberado outubro em 18o de 2006. É entregado como um update forçado que venha dentro através de seu updater das janelas. Por que é este update significativo? O Internet Explorer teve uma história da sustentação deficiente do CSS e da conformidade deficiente com padrões de W3C, significando que a fim conseguir alguns efeitos do CSS era necessário executar os cortes do `' que não passariam o validation com o W3C. Antecipou-se por muito tempo que uma versão nova deste browser se dirigiria a muitas destas edições. Quando a rede dos colaboradores de Microsoft (MSDN) indicar que executaram muitos dos reparos e da sustentação nova da característica, admitem que IE7 ainda não fornece a conformidade completa. Um dos problemas de fazer assim muitas mudanças a este browser é que agora as páginas que trabalharam em IE6 são quebradas em IE7. Nós estamos indo discutir as mudanças a IE7, como à transição suas páginas de IE6 a IE7 e alguns outros bits e prumos.

Que é diferente em IE7?

MSDN indica que houve sobre 200 mudanças liberadas com esta versão de seu browser including reparos e características novas.

Os seguintes erros foram dirigidos:

  • Erro Peekaboo
  • Internet Explorer e problema de expansão da caixa
  • Porcentagens Quirky
  • erro da Linha-altura
  • Caos da beira
  • Erro desaparecendo do Lista-Fundo
  • Erro da guilhotina
  • Erro satisfeito de Unscrollable
  • Erro duplicado dos caráteres
  • IE e itálicos
  • Erro dobrado da Flutu-Margem
  • Erro duplicado do recorte
  • Movimento do texto de três pixel
  • Erro do texto rastejar
  • Primeiro erro faltando da letra
  • Erro Phantom da caixa

Para ver uns detalhes mais específicos nestes erros visite o blog de MSDN em: http://blogs.msdn.com/ie/archive/2006/08/22/712830.aspx

Você encontrará também uma lista detalhada de outros reparos do erro, execuções novas, e características de CSS2.1.

Agora esse IE7 é para fora minhas páginas é quebrado:

Primeiramente de tudo let apenas certificar-se de que nós não nos disparamos em no pé. Não jogue para fora seus stylesheets! Alguns povos não foram promovidos a IE7 contudo nem podem obstruir o melhoramento. Desde que você foi já a todo o problema de encontrar work-arounds para aqueles erros, mantenha seus stylesheets e use este código indicar o stylesheet correto dependendo de que browser seu visitante está usando.

Uma maneira fácil detectar se o usuário browsing com qualquer coisa mais menos do que IE7 é usando comentários condicionais do IE.

[lang= " php " do código] <> < html=""> < head=""> < title="">meu IE do título<> < link="" rel="stylesheet" type="text/css" href="your_normal_styles.css" mce=""> <> <> < link="" rel="stylesheet" type="text/css" href="your_IE6_styles.css" mce=""> <> do Web page [/code] somente reconhecerá este (etc.…). Todos browsers restantes lerão este como um comentário e o ignorarão. 

Esperançosamente, como um colaborador bom, você tornou-se para mais browsers do que apenas o Internet Explorer. Se este for o caso, sua transição deve ser muito mais menos por mais dolorosos que todos os cortes que você empregar fossem provavelmente para IE6 e você pode simplesmente o mover para um stylesheet esse cargas somente quando esse browser visitar seu local.

Visite a página de MSDN “na compatibilidade sendo conectada em cascata da folha do estilo no Internet Explorer 7” e enrole-a para baixo para ver algumas outras maneiras de transitioning suas páginas.

Um par de outro derruba em usar IE7

É um problema. O update forçado IE7 de Microsoft substitui IE6 completamente assim como você se assegura de que suas páginas trabalhem em IE6 se você não puder o usar?

Há diversas maneiras fazer isto.

Se você não instalar já instruções de tech-recipes.com do uso IE7 para parar esse de overwriting o outro. Uma outra opção é instalar uma versão autônoma de IE6.

Nota: Funcionar uma versão autônoma de IE6 não é justo isso. Alguma funcionalidade pode ser perdida. Por exemplo alguns povos anotam a inabilidade usar bolinhos com a versão autônoma.

O método recomendado pelo MSDN é funcionar IE6 através de um ambiente virtual e está fornecendo um pacote livre do download deste para colaboradores. Está aqui o prendedor… para alguma razão Microsoft decidiu de “à bomba tempo” o ambiente virtual para abril 1 que significa que já não trabalhará após essa data. Além os povos relataram que é recurso pesado e pode retardar abaixo sua máquina.

Para fazer uma decisão em que fazer e como a o faça, a leitura da tentativa que funciona IE7 e IE6 ao mesmo tempo: Windows e o Mac, os comentários no fundo são informative também.

Uma ponta geral em começar usado ao browser novo - > visita a guia de referência rápida para atalhos do teclado e a outra informação útil em IE7.

Sorte boa todos!

A extremidade de bombas de Google?

Janeiro 31, 2007

As bombas de Google transformaram-se um problema para Google. O blog oficial do webmaster de Google teve recentemente uma indicação sobre bombas de Google e como Google trata das elas.

Que são bombas de Google?

As bombas de Google são pranks do Internet. Google confia pesadamente no número e no tipo de ligações que apontam a um Web site. Se muitos Web site ligarem com um termo especial da busca a um Web site então o Web site ligado começará um ranking superior em Google para esse termo da busca.

Alguns povos abusaram este comportamento do algoritmo do ranking de Google para começar Web site ao alto dos resultados da busca que normalmente não devem estar lá.

Trabalha como esta:

Um webmaster decide-se que um Web site deve ter um ranking superior de Google para um termo especial da busca. O webmaster liga ao Web site com esse termo da busca e pede que todos seus amigos liguem também a esse Web site com esse termo especial da busca. Seus amigos ligam também ao local e pedem que seus outros amigos liguem com esse termo da busca ao Web site, e assim por diante.

Agora que muitos locais diferentes ligam ao Web site com esse termo da busca, Google pensa de que o Web site deve ser muito relevante para esse termo da busca.

A bomba a mais famosa de Google é a bomba miserável de Google da falha. Por diversos meses, o Home Page oficial de George Bush era o primeiro resultado em Google para o termo “falha miserável “da busca.

Que Google fêz sobre o Google bombardeia o problema?

Última quinta-feira, Google decidido fazer algo de encontro a Google bombardeia:

“Estes pranks são normalmente para as frases que são boas fora do trajeto batido, eles não foram uns muito elevados - prioridade para nós. Mas tempo de excesso, nós vimos mais povos supor que são opinião de Google, ou que Google mão-codificou os resultados para estas perguntas de Googlebombed. [...]

Assim alguns de nós que trabalham começado aqui junto e vieram acima com um algoritmo que minimize o impacto dos muitos Googlebombs.”

Isso significa que a maioria de bombas de Google não devem trabalhar anymore. O algoritmo novo é provavelmente uma extensão do algoritmo que detecta testes padrões ligando unnatural.

Que este meio a seu Web site?

As ligações Inbound são muito importantes se você quiser começar rankings elevados em Google. É importante optimize seus Web pages de modo que sejam relevantes a um termo especial da busca mas é ingualmente importante - se mais importante - começar as ligações da alta qualidade a seu Web site.

Um Web site pode somente começar rankings elevados em Google se tiver as ligações inbound boas além ao índice bom. Entretanto, é importante que você começa as ligações direitas.

Se as ligações a seu Web site tiverem um teste padrão unnatural então Google provavelmente não contará estas ligações. Se você começasse muitas ligações com exatamente o mesmo texto da ligação em um período de tempo curto então estas ligações puderam ser interpretadas como uma tentativa do bombardeio de Google.

As ligações a seu Web site são muito importantes se você quiser começar rankings elevados em Google. Você deve começar as ligações inbound boas suceder com Google. É importante que você começa as ligações direitas a seu Web site. Os detalhes podem ser encontrados em nosso eBook livre “como começar a alta qualidade as ligações inbound “.

Artigo - cortesia: Axandra.com & Estale aqui para a notícia & os fatos do Search Engine & Estale aqui para ler artigos do Optimization do Search Engine &

Optimization do Search Engine: Uma hora um o dia Optimization para manequins, segunda edição do Search Engine (para manequins (computador/Tech))

Google lê suas limas do CSS?

Janeiro 27, 2007

Muitos webmasters relataram que a aranha de Google começou posicionar suas limas externas do CSS. Que são limas do CSS, por que fazem Google os posicionam e como pode este afetar seus rankings em Google e em outros motores de busca?

Que são limas do CSS?

As limas do CSS (folhas sendo conectadas em cascata do estilo) permitem que os webmasters especifiquem a disposição de um Web site sem tocar no código do HTML. Um exemplo bom é o local do jardim do CSS Zen.

Nesse Web site, você pode mudar o olhar completo do local selecionando folhas diferentes do estilo. O código do HTML da página é sempre o mesmo, only a lima do CSS que é usada indicar o código do HTML muda.

Que é o problema com limas do CSS?

O CSS permite que os webmasters projetem seus Web pages sem tocar no código do HTML. Isso significa também que os webmasters podem usar essa técnica esconder o índice de seus visitantes do Web site.

Webmasters pode pôr o índice rico do keyword no código do HTML de seus Web pages que os motores de busca podem posicionar. O mesmo texto pode ser escondido dos surfers de Web humanos usando o CSS.

Isso significa que os motores de busca vêem algo totalmente diferente do que surfers de Web humanos. Infelizmente, alguns webmasters tentam enganar os motores de busca com essa técnica.

Que os motores de busca fazem sobre este problema?

Os motores de busca não querem ser enganados por webmasters. Para essa razão, começaram posicionar limas do CSS. Se os motores de busca encontrassem qualquer coisa que olha como o Spamming em uma lima do CSS, puderam penalize o local correspondente.

Que pode você fazer para evitar problemas com suas limas do CSS?

Infelizmente, não está desobstruído ainda que motores de busca consideram o Spamming e que não. Há muitos usos legitimate para esconder o texto em um Web site assim que é duro dizer o que os motores de busca penalize.

Em geral, não tente fazer batota os motores de busca. Se você fizer algo explicitamente fazer batota os motores de busca então as possibilidades são que os motores de busca detectarão este e penalize seu local mais logo ou mais tarde.

Pergunte-se yourself se for realmente necessário esconder o texto em seu Web site. Se puder misinterpreted como o Spamming por surfers de Web humanos, não esconda o texto em seu local. Não use técnicas shady promover seu Web site. Melhore o foco em métodos éticos de SEO.

Artigo: Cortesia Axandra.com

Construa seu próprio Web site a maneira direita usando o HTML & o CSS Mastery do CSS: Soluções de padrões avançadas do Web Dirija o primeiro HTML com CSS & XHTML (a cabeça primeiramente)

Que Encoding do caráter deve você escolher para seu Web site?

Janeiro 27, 2007

Para aqueles que se usam os editores do WYSIWYG sem incomodar-se “vão debaixo de” examinar o HTML real de seus Web pages, caráter que o encoding é raramente uma edição - geralmente você irá com o encoding da opção atribuído por seu editor.

Para usuários de Microsoft FrontPage é geralmente “encoding do ″ Windows-1252. Outros esquemas codificando incluem “o ″ UTF-8 popular e “o ISO 8859 séries.”

Uma declaração codificando apropriada do META é necessária para que browsers para render seu índice do Web page corretamente e para os motores de busca para lê-lo exatamente. O encoding do caráter de um original do HTML especifica os detalhes técnicos de como os caráteres no caráter do original - o jogo deve ser representado quando armazenado em uma lima em um server, transmitido sobre o Internet ou visto em um browser.

Também, dado que as línguas diferentes em torno do mundo estão baseadas no “caráter extensamente variando - jogos,” o é conseqüentemente o imperativo que você declara um esquema codificando que combine não somente o índice de seus Web pages mas abrange também a flexibilidade necessária para suas páginas ser lido dentro as línguas de sua escolha.

Tipicamente, as línguas ocidentais que são Latin baseado serão rendidas perfeitamente usando do “o esquema codificando do ″ ISO 8859-1. No flipside, um local ou multilingual que misturem símbolos especiais tais como símbolos matemáticos com as línguas baseadas non-Latin como árabe, chinês, japonês e assim por diante, necessitarão uma declaração codificando tal como “UTF-8.” Este blog é pretendido para um readership internacional, conseqüentemente “o ″ UTF-8 é apropriado - a declaração codificando do META na CABEÇA de cada página lê como segue: [lang= " php” do código]< meta="" http-equiv="Content-Type" content="text/html; charset=UTF-8" /> [/code]

Escolhendo um encoding impróprio em um local pretendeu para uma audiência internacional, você funcionam o risco que algum seu índice não pode ser readable a alguns de seus visitantes do Web site.

Cada esquema codificando tem alguns inconvenientes - olhares de Tommy Olsson no Encoding do caráter em um detalhe mais grande, em seu artigo intitulado: A guia Definitive ao Encoding do caráter do Web - grande lida!

Referências:

Página seguinte”